Is there any nostr clients that allows to organize people i follow in "lists", or "groups", like in mastodon? I follow too many people and it gets difficult to read messages from friends, for example, and ignore less important messages. If i could organize people in groups or lists, that would help.

For example, group "friends", group "news", group "comics", etc, then when i want to chat with friends, i'd select group "friends", when i have the time to read news, i'd go to group "news", and so on.

Not elegantly. We have listr.lol but it needs some work, and many clients won’t even let you select lists.

Tons of work to do.

Coracle might be one

Gossip and Nostrudel each have decent support for managing users in groups.

Still could be better though.
